Scott Avett showcases art as fundraiser

Posted By on Fri, Feb 24, 2012 at 10:18 AM

Scott Avett, of The Avett Brothers, is exhibiting paintings at The Morrison condominiums on Saturday, Feb. 25, from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m. as a fundraiser for The Educational Center.

The free exhibit, "The Paintings of Scott Avett: Exploring Story and Spirituality," will offer opportunities to purchase original artwork and commemorative posters.

"To me, art is not simply an expression of one person's idea, but something that comes to life between the artist and the broader community," Avett said in a press release. "Art helps all of us reach for the truth — in our lives and in our relationships. The Educational Center shares this perspective in its work, and this event will be a chance to keep that conversation going."

The Educational Center is a Charlotte-based non-profit organization that creates resources and opportunities for people of all ages and faith backgrounds who seek spiritual growth and enrichment.

The Morrison is located at 532 Governor Morrison Street in South Park.
